Heads up: if the Lintrock baseline file in the Quarrow repo drifts from main, CI fails with a "stale baseline" error even when the code is fine. Quick fix is to regenerate the baseline on a clean checkout and re-push. If a customer build is blocked, confirm the failing run matches the token below before escalating.

build token for yadug-yagag: htk21_c863c33eb8b82c0c9c152

Looks fine overall, but the Bramblefort update channel retries too aggressively when a device rejects a firmware blob — you'll exhaust the fleet's bandwidth budget. Since you're new to the Ostermead codebase: we centralize these knobs rather than inlining them. Please move your backoff and chunk-size values into the shared config. The expected defaults are listed below.

tuning table, kawep-tawif:
CAPS = {
    "olidor": 80,
    "belion": 7,
    "quenys": 225,
    "druox": 839,
    "fraath": 482,
}

**Q: Thumbnails are stuck in the queue before release — what gives?**

The Pixelbarn thumbnail workers drain slowly during a release freeze because Glenna's team caps concurrency at two. Totally normal. If the backlog tops 10k, bump the cap via the Ops panel and it'll clear in an hour or so. Don't restart the queue broker — that loses in-flight jobs. To open the Ops panel during a freeze you'll need the release vault, unlocked with the passphrase below.

strongbox words: oliael-gilax-lamael

## Deployment — Laglight alarm

Laglight watches the read replicas for Ferndock's primary database and pages when replication lag crosses the threshold. Deploy it alongside the replica pool, one instance per region — it's cheap, don't share instances. If you get paged, check the replica's apply rate before anything else; most alarms are vacuum-related. It ships with these defaults.

config for yahof-tajop:
zorath:
  pin: 7493
  metrics_host: metrics.zorath.tolvaqsys.internal
  tenant: praiel
  seal: seal_fd9cd4f1

## Releases

Umbra Admin ships dark-mode assets in a separate theme bundle. Cut a release only after the contrast audit passes on the Nightline staging board. Bump the version, build both light and dark bundles, and run `umbra pack`. Verify the checksum matches the build log. Sign the final bundle with the key listed below.

deploy key for kagup-bawig: bky9_ZMq28eTw9